All Cast

Shizuo Yamanouchi

Shizuo Yamanouchi

Hideyuki Nagai

Hideyuki Nagai

(Himself)

Hidenori Okada

Hidenori Okada

(Himself)

Kazuhiro Odashima

Kazuhiro Odashima

(Himself)